Workday Payroll, Absence, and Time Tracking Senior Principal Consultant

2 weeks ago


Nova Scotia, Canada Cognizant Technology Solutions Full time $120,000 - $180,000 per year

The Workday Payroll, Absence, Time Tracking Senior Principal Consultant – Global Application Managed Services (AMS) is a well experienced post-production professional who is dynamic, fast-paced, and familiar with the managed services construct. As a Workday Senior Principal Consultant (Payroll, Absence, Time Tracking), you will bring your functional skills, ability to keep the business context in sight, and roll-up-your-sleeves work ethic to a team with a positive, can-do attitude, a collaborative culture, and a passion for helping our clients to be successful.

Responsibilities:

  • Onshore functional lead who leads HCM workstream for the assigned set of accounts in the Payroll, Absence, and Time Tracking track.
  • Apply and execute various AMS & Implementation methodologies/activities in these AMS engagements.
  • Should collaboratively work with the GDC team on day -day activities, incidents, root cause analysis and other work requests.
  • Provides on-call support and holiday coverage as required.
  • Deep knowledge in SLA constructs and adherence
  • Coordinate with external and internal stakeholders to create high business impact.
  • Contribute to the operational efficiency of the Workday practice.
  • Proactively identify and develop reporting dashboards to improve Workday utilization, creating solutions that support metrics for HCM and the business at large.
  • Work with clients to identify/resolve all issues that could impact project scope and/or timeframe.
  • Maintain the Workday platform with a focus on reporting (including scheduled reports), business process maintenance, security administration, data loads and data audits.
  • Ensures system design fits the needs of the user.
  • Comfortable with leading multiple tasks and projects simultaneously, prioritize tasks effectively, and thrive in a fast-paced, dynamic environment.
  • Ability to ensure team delivers the project deliverables on time and do consistent timely reminders with vendors and project team.
  • Drive continual business processes improvements throughout the organization.
  • Lead a team of Workday consultants across multiple engagements.

Skills & Requirements:

  • A Bachelor's degree (preferably in Computer Science or Engineering) or equivalent experience
  • Certification in Workday Payroll, Absence, and Time Tracking is required
  • Minimum of 3-5 years of experience in Workday Payroll, Absence, & Time Tracking
  • Able to multitask and perform a variety of duties.
  • Good communication and interpersonal skills
  • Willingness to go the extra mile to solve customer problems.
  • Good Analytical skills with ability to solve complex incidents, provide suggestions/best practices.
